Gil McKinney is the American actor who portrays Prince Eric on ABC's Once Upon a Time.

Biography

Mark Gilbert McKinney, professionally known as Gil McKinney, was born on February 5, 1979 in Houston, Texas.[1] He is a graduate of the University of Southern California and earned a bachelor's degree in voice performance with a minor in music theater.[2] His guest starring work on television include The WB's courtroom drama Just Legal, FOX sitcom The Loop, TNT crime series Saving Grace, CBS supernatural thriller Ghost Whisperer, the police procedural oriented shows Without a Trace, CSI, The Mentalist, Castle and Past Life as well as medical drama Grey's Anatomy.[3]

Gil's best known roles have been on ER for twenty-three episodes as Dr. Paul Grady, Derek Bishop on Friday Night Lights and as the noted Henry Winchester on Supernatural. In film, he debuted in the 2003 horror movie Jeepers Creepers II and went to work on Elvis Has Left the Building, Witches' Night, The Grudge 3 and Hitchcock.

Gil married his longtime girlfriend Kristin Randol in 2014.[4] On September 4, 2016, Gil announced the birth of their daughter, Vivienne James, via his Twitter account.[5]
